The tension between these philosophies plays out in real-world scenarios. Consider the issue of laboratory testing. A welfarist might advocate for the "3Rs" (Replacement, Reduction, and Refinement), working to ensure lab animals are comfortable and used sparingly. A rights advocate would argue that the very act of using a sentient being as a test subject is a violation of their rights, akin to slavery, and must be abolished entirely.

Similarly, in the realm of conservation, "welfare" often supports the protection of a species for ecological balance or human enjoyment (e.g., trophy hunting fees funding conservation). "Rights" advocates might critique conservation models that harm individual animals (such as culling invasive species) in the name of the collective good, arguing that the individual animal’s right to life is paramount.

This review explores the critical differences and intersections between animal welfare and animal rights, highlighting current standards and advocacy efforts. Animal Welfare vs. Animal Rights

The chief ideological divide lies in how humans interact with and utilize animals. Animal Welfare : Focuses on the humane treatment

of animals under human care. It is a scientific approach that allows for animal use (e.g., farming, research) as long as suffering is minimized and the animal’s quality of life is maintained. Animal Rights : A philosophical approach asserting that animals have inherent rights

to life and liberty. Proponents believe animals should not be viewed as property or used for food, clothing, entertainment, or experimentation, regardless of how "humanely" they are treated. mhlawreview.org Key Welfare Standards: The Five Needs

Modern animal welfare is often measured by an animal's ability to cope with its environment. Most legislation, including the Animal Welfare Act , centers on providing these five basic needs: European Parliament Suitable Environment : A safe and appropriate place to live. Suitable Diet : Access to fresh water and food that maintains health. Normal Behavior

: The ability to exhibit natural behaviors characteristic of their species. Social Needs

: Being housed with or apart from other animals as appropriate. Protection from Harm including the Animal Welfare Act

: Safeguarding against pain, suffering, injury, and disease. Major Issues and Advocacy
